......following on from my thread about the necessity for the Air Vents and the annoying drip, water collecting in the air box, etc, well heres a possible solution, no mods, no drip and no water when the vans laid up ......................magnetic sheet! Cost me £15 with enough left over to make some magnetic flowers ...

Just an idea.......
